The Digital Presence of “Bench Dude”: Intersection of Humor and Fitness

In the evolving landscape of short-form digital content, personas that blend relatability with niche interests often capture widespread attention. The “Bench Dude” identity has emerged across multiple social media platforms, carving out a space where fitness, bodybuilding, and humor converge. From viral shorts to candid reflections on physical condition, this persona exemplifies the modern trend of authentic, low-pressure content creation.

Multi-Platform Footprint

The “Bench Dude” brand is distributed across the primary pillars of social media, allowing for different styles of engagement with the audience:

  • TikTok: Under the handle @the.bench.dude, the content often features a self-deprecating tone. In one instance, the creator noted that certain footage was recorded at 3x speed and admitted to not being the most flexible or in peak physical shape, adding a layer of transparency to the content.
  • YouTube: The benchdude channel serves as a hub for sharing videos with a broader global audience. “Bench Dude” has appeared in bodybuilding-focused viral shorts produced by Flex Media, linking the persona to the fitness community.
  • Instagram: A presence is also maintained via @bench_dude, contributing to a cross-platform ecosystem of posts and follower interaction.

The Appeal of Relatability in Sports Content

The core appeal of the “Bench Dude” persona lies in the contrast between the high-intensity world of bodybuilding and a more relaxed, humorous approach to fitness. While traditional sports media often focuses on elite performance, content that suggests a person is “too funny” even when simply sitting on the bench resonates with viewers who value personality over perfection.
